D Höffler is a scholar working on Pharmacology,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health and Surgery. According to data from OpenAlex, D Höffler has authored 82 papers receiving a total of 451 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 34 papers in Pharmacology, 14 papers in Pediatrics, Perinatology and Child Health and 12 papers in Surgery. Recurrent topics in D Höffler’s work include Antibiotics Pharmacokinetics and Efficacy (30 papers), Pharmacological Effects and Toxicity Studies (9 papers) and Metabolism and Genetic Disorders (9 papers). D Höffler is often cited by papers focused on Antibiotics Pharmacokinetics and Efficacy (30 papers), Pharmacological Effects and Toxicity Studies (9 papers) and Metabolism and Genetic Disorders (9 papers). D Höffler collaborates with scholars based in Germany, United Kingdom and United States. D Höffler's co-authors include P. Koeppe, A. Dalhoff, D. Beermann, Wolfgang Gau, W Aveling, Thomas K. Waddell, Thomas Savage, E. Major, K. Schaefer and P. Fiegel and has published in prestigious journals such as The Journal of Infectious Diseases, Journal of Antimicrobial Chemotherapy and Drugs.
